Position Summary
The primary purpose of this position is to offer customers an ultimate resource that will drive their individualized recovery throughout their stay, ensuring predictable outcomes while catering to the customers personal goals and expectations. The Case Manager utilizes an internal and external interdisciplinary approach to drive the customers recovery care plan, evaluation of risk and continued progress, coordination and implementation of necessary services, overall customer satisfaction, and complete visibility throughout the customers recovery within the facility. The Recovery Care Coordinator must accomplish all the goals described above while presenting to the customer as a personal concierge maintaining the highest levels of rapport with their customers, families, and community providers.


Essential Duties and Responsibilities
1. Development and implementation of overall recovery care plan and transitional planning between providers
2. Work collaboratively with members of all disciplines, internally and externally, to ensure the highest quality of care for customers and families throughout their recovery
3. Implement, analyze, and communicate comprehensive risk tracks to ensure appropriate care is being provided at every stage of a customers recovery
4. Meet with customers and families frequently to discuss customers progress, goals, obstacles, and overall recovery expectations
5. Educate customers and families on continued recovery services and possible equipment needs throughout their recovery
6. Develop and maintain a quality working relationship with the medical community and other health related facilities and organizations
7. Completion of BIMs, Mood, Psychosocial, Behavior, and Discharge observations timely and in accordance with established Recovery Care policy and process
8. Refer customer/families to appropriate agencies when the facility does not provide the services or needs of the patient
9. Provide information to customer/families as to community benefits, resources, and other financial assistance programs available to the customer
10. Provide consultation to team members, community agencies, etc., in efforts to solve the needs and problems of the customer through the development of Recovery Care programs
11. Assist in providing solutions for environmental problems including seeking financial assistance, discharge planning, and referrals to other community agencies when specialized assistance is required
12. Interpret social, psychological, and emotional needs of the customer/family to the medical steam, attending physician, and other interdisciplinary team members
13. Appropriately manage customer complaints and grievances in accordance with facilitys established Grievance policy and procedure
14. Ensure that all charted progress notes are informative and descriptive of the services provided and of the customers response to the service
15. May be required to develop, instruct, and/or attend in-service training to team members
